What’s Included

  • Filter disassembly & deep clean.
  • Return & skimmer line blow-outs to proper PSI.
  • Skimmer protection (Gizzmo or winter plate as appropriate).
  • Equipment pad winterization: remove/drain plugs; tag & label valves.
  • Heater/water feature winterization and safe shut-down.
  • Winter chemical treatment calibrated to pool volume & surface.
  • Accessory removal (ladders, handrails) & neat on-site storage.
  • Safety cover install (Loop-Loc / water bag cover) with tension check.
  • Note: We do not lower the water level by default; this is available as an add-on for $125 + tax if required by your cover type.
  • Note: Pool cleaning is not included in the closing fee; cleaning is available as an add-on and is priced on site.

Any prep tips for wooded lots in East Northport?
Stage your winter cover (and water bags if used), unlock gates, clear the pad, and skim heavy debris so the cover sits clean and tight.
